Warning Signs You Need Stucco Water Damage Repair

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even safety risks. Here are some common signs that show the need for stucco water damage repair: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your home can show hidden moisture and water damage. If you notice musty smells in your stucco, walls, or ceilings,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you detect and remove hidden moisture to prevent further damage.

Water Stains and Discoloration

Water stains on your wal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ice discoloration or water rings,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you identify the source of the damage and provide a comprehensive repair plan.

Peeling or Flaking Stucco

Peeling or flaking stucco can be a sign of water damage or improper installation. If you notice damaged stucco,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can help you repair or replace damaged stucco to ensure a seamless finish.

Stucco Water Damage Repair Cost in Belle Glade, FL

The cost of stucco water damage repair in Belle Glade,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Removal and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, extent of water damage, and equipment needed
Stucco Repair and Repl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Damaged stucco area, material costs, and labor required
Painting and Finishing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, number of coats, and labor required
Final Inspection and Quality Control $100 – $500 Complexity of repair, number of inspections required, and labor needed
